Transaction 52aa7310f15c0478520cb5ca27377dffce1827b7596909461e61d016ad4b391a

2 Input
2 Outputs
  • 52aa7310f15c0478520cb5ca27377dffce1827b7596909461e61d016ad4b391a:0
  • value  28597
    address  179XomLAVzWQBqK4Sn8vK1PM2SMm6zCh2X
  • 52aa7310f15c0478520cb5ca27377dffce1827b7596909461e61d016ad4b391a:1
  • value  2736442
    address  3Lt83RDfS3puNf8JjdohBNGcfpA5wB8zSG